Right Here Is Your Secret To Unlocking The Realm Of Internet Services Understanding
Right Here Is Your Secret To Unlocking The Realm Of Internet Services Understanding
Blog Article
Article Author-Cotton Fry
Discover the utmost Web Solutions Handbook for all your requirements. Explore interaction procedures, core principles of SOAP and remainder, and ideal methods for smooth implementation. Discover the tricks to mastering web solutions, from recognizing the fundamentals to carrying out scalable design. Master the art of making safe systems and enhancing for future development. click for source of web solutions at your fingertips.
Introduction of Internet Solutions
If you've ever wondered what internet solutions are and exactly how they function, this review is the perfect location to start. Web services are a way for various applications to connect with each other online. They allow for smooth assimilation of systems, making it much easier to share information and capabilities.
Among the crucial aspects of internet services is their use typical protocols like HTTP and XML to promote interaction. This standardization makes certain that different systems can understand and engage with each other efficiently. Internet solutions can be categorized into two main types: SOAP (Simple Object Accessibility Method) and Remainder (Representational State Transfer).
SOAP is a procedure that utilizes XML for message exchange, while remainder relies on common HTTP techniques like GET, POST, PUT, and erase. Both have their strengths and are utilized in numerous situations based on demands.
Secret Ideas and Technologies
Discovering the foundational ideas and technologies of web solutions is vital for understanding their performance and application in contemporary systems. When delving into the crucial ideas and modern technologies of internet solutions, you unlock to a world of interconnected possibilities. Right here are some essential elements to understand:
- ** SOAP (Simple Item Gain Access To Protocol) **: This method defines the framework of messages exchanged in between web services.
- ** WSDL (Web Services Description Language) **: WSDL is utilized to explain the functionalities supplied by an internet solution.
- ** REMAINDER (Representational State Transfer) **: An architectural style that makes use of basic HTTP approaches for communication in between clients and servers.
- ** XML (Extensible Markup Language) **: XML plays an important duty in information exchange between internet solutions as a result of its adaptability and readability.
Understanding these core principles and technologies will certainly lay a strong structure for your journey right into the realm of web solutions.
Best Practices for Execution
To make certain successful execution of internet solutions, prioritize adherence to ideal techniques. Begin by thoroughly recording your internet service APIs, consisting of clear summaries of endpoints, specifications, and anticipated actions. Consistent naming conventions and versioning of APIs are vital for maintainability. When creating your internet services, adhere to the concepts of remainder to produce a scalable and versatile style. Carry out appropriate verification and permission mechanisms to safeguard your solutions, such as OAuth or API secrets.
Evaluating is essential in ensuring the reliability of your web solutions. Create comprehensive test cases that cover numerous circumstances, consisting of positive and unfavorable screening. your input here and automated screening can assist catch concerns early in the development procedure. Monitor your web solutions in real-time to identify performance traffic jams and possible failings. Logging and mistake handling are vital for detecting issues and troubleshooting troubles properly.
Last but not least, take into consideration the scalability of your internet solutions by designing for future development. Implement caching devices and lots balancing to take care of boosted traffic. Consistently testimonial and optimize your code for efficiency. By adhering to these best techniques, you can simplify the application of internet services and guarantee their success.
Conclusion
Congratulations! You've just unlocked the key to grasping internet solutions. By understanding the essential principles and technologies, and executing ideal techniques, you're well on your method to becoming an internet solutions expert.
Maintain discovering and experimenting with what you've found out to continue expanding your understanding and abilities in this exciting field.
The world of web services is currently at your fingertips, ready for you to check out and overcome. Enjoy https://deanysmga.blogitright.com/29981214/spark-your-on-line-visibility-by-picking-the-excellent-neighborhood-search-engine-optimization-provider-for-your-company-learn-exactly-how-to-make-the-ideal-choice !